"FARMVILLE
- The Fifth Congressional District Democratic Committee will hold a District
Convention on May 20, 2000 located at Rustburg High School, 1671 Village
Highway, Rustburg, VA. The agenda includes the selection of five delegates
and one alternate to the Democratic National Convention and to nominate
a candidate for the United States House of Representatives" (Robin
Gardner, electronic mail, March 27, 2000).
"Virginia will be allotted 99 delegates and 13 alternates to the
2000 Democratic National Convention that will be held in Los Angeles, August
14 -17. The Virginia Delegate Selection Plan calls for the election of delegates
by a three-step process, with the first step being city and county caucuses
in each locality in the state on either April 15 or 17. Delegates
elected at these local caucuses will then select Fifth Congressional District
delegates at the May 20th convention. The final step will conclude with
the State Convention, June 2 - 3, Norfolk Scope, Norfolk, VA.
